Backing up iTunes playcounts and ratings

I have a fairly large library (just under 80GB) and have had some previous experiences with iTunes data loss. I'm getting dizzy going in circles looking for a way to save the information of my music (play counts, ratings, etc) in case of losing them, so I thought I'd try asking here.
Thanks very much for any responses.

Yes, just put it back to where it was before.
For example, I run my ITL file from my drive K: so that's where I put mine back.
Keep in mind, itunes uses absolute paths. Your music files still need to be in the same place itunes expects them.
I could change my drive letter to M: and shift-start itunes to use that the same ITL file, but I'd get ! next to all the songs. The ! means itunes can't find them.
The content would show in my library because I have the ITL file, but the itunes would still think the music was on K: (and not know about M:) and not be able to play the content.

  • Lost Playlists, Playcount and ratings

    Hi recently loaded I tunes and no songs were linked to the library. All files were fine, but had to add my music folder again then redo all my playlists ratings and playcount. Is there an index file which can be backed up in the event of this happening again?
    Many thanks for your help in advance

    Close iTunes and wait for 30 secs or so then copy the two library files somewhere safe.
    To restore, close itunes, drag the bad iTunes Library.itl from the iTunes folder to the desktop and copy in the backup.
    Note: the xml file is not required for this but it can come in handy so it is worth backing up with the itl file.

  • How can I recover my play counts and ratings?

    I recently moved my iTunes librabry to an external hd, and lost all my preferences.  I have recoverd my playlists (at least the ones my wife uses) but can't figure out how to restore my ratings/ play counts etc.  I have time machine but cannot locate the data i'm looking for.

    iTunes: How to move [or copy] your music to a new computer [or another drive] - http://support.apple.com/kb/HT4527
    Quick answer if you use iTunes default preferences settings:  Copy the entire iTunes folder (and in doing so all its subfolders and files) intact to the other drive.  Start iTunes with the option (shift on Windows) key held down and guide it to the new location of the library.
    The above is how you should do it.  Your playcounts and ratings are stored along with all other information about your iTunes collection in the library.itl file.  If this wasn't part of the move then they got left behind.
